Abstract

OPC Unified Architecture (OPC UA) is a new standard for communication between information and automation systems and devices. An important application area for OPC UA is communication between Manufacturing Execution Systems (MES) and Process Control Systems (PCS). In this paper an approach is presented for utilizing OPC UA in conjunction with SOA-based middleware and ISA-88/95 standards for integration between MES and PCS in the context of batch process management. First, the requirements of communication are identified and then a software design combining the mentioned technologies is proposed. The design is evaluated with the help of an experimental implementation and test scenarios.
